Output 95eb0bc08b4bdec8bc999a39d883cbbc1f8d8ea293c8410e1e2db99b3776ac14:1

value
40325
script pubkey
OP_0 OP_PUSHBYTES_20 e5812a1861481631af38d02486af76a5c85f4dd8
address
tb1qukqj5xrpfqtrrtec6qjgdtmk5hy97nwc63q823
transaction
95eb0bc08b4bdec8bc999a39d883cbbc1f8d8ea293c8410e1e2db99b3776ac14
confirmations
70010
spent
true